Richie will be back…

As the 2012 motor racing season continues to unfold, I wondered about the progress of Richie Stanaway, the talented young New Zealander who is currently  holed-up in a French rehab clinic following his WSR accident at Spa on June 2.  For a young driver with the world at his feet, the frustration must be intense.  I caught up with him to check on his progress  – and to remind him that many are awaiting his return.
